About the role:
If you have been working as a supervising tradesman or tutor in construction and are now looking for an opportunity to make a difference in the Pacific community this is the ideal role for you. You’ll need a blend of experience and enthusiasm for young people and the right credentials.
We have a Tutor/Mentor positions available now at the Oceania Career Academy for programmes preparing students for employment in the construction trades along with assessor duties.
As well as teaching and mentor duties the role includes working with the management team on the development of the organisations and proposals for initiatives in educational transitions to skilled work and higher education within the wider Pacific peoples’ social context.
Located in Auckland 40 hours per week – salaried position.
About You:
We are looking for someone with the vision, skills and trade qualifications to unleash the potential of Pacific students and set them on the path to lifelong skilled employment this is your chance. As the Tutor/Mentor you will
- Use current best practice to support the highest training standards and to provide a positive student learning experience
- Have a minimum of 3 years practical building industry experience including experience in carpentry at a supervisory level and hold a Trade Certification or National Certificate in Carpentry (level 4) Hold the National Unit Standard 4098 and the National Certificate in Adult Education and Training -Level 4 (or be willing to complete these courses)
- Assist to design and deliver training programmes in a manner that is consistent with the priorities and culture of OCA
- Provide pastoral support to students necessary to ensure their retention and success
- Actively engage with schools and also other stakeholders including commercial enterprises to maintain currency, relevance and credibility of the programme
- Support and contribute actively to the operation of OCA, including through project teams
About us
Education. Empowerment. Employment is our theme. The Oceania Career Academy is NZQA and TEC accredited and is a unit of The Fono – the leader in unified wellbeing and development services for Pacific peoples. We acknowledge the support of Pasifika Futures and Foundation North. Our Campus is located in Rennie Drive Mangere in the Auckland Airport area.
